I've asked this before, but I'm still having some trouble with it.

I can't get a 5.1 signal sent to my receiver through the SPDIF. It's just getting a standard (non Dolby Digital) signal and then using Pro

I've tried using AC3Filter, but can't seem to find the right settings to make this work. Can anyone share there settings? Or another decoder that works?

My sound card has several SPDIF output settings, I've tried 44.1Khz and 48Khz but it doesn't seem to matter. The receiver gets the signal fine, it's just not 5.1.

Any ideas?

are you playing dvds or recordings?
if your playing dvd you should be able to just set your sound card to ac3 passthrough meaning that the computer just reads the signal then passes it onto your amp for it to decode

both the dscaler audio codec [comes with the video codec] and the MPV guy's [Gabest] MPA decoder can do the spdif passthru if that one's not working for you..

they have most of the same settings as ac3 codec...

i think they can also pass mp2 thru if not ac3...so one setting for all inputs..Smile
[so all sound comes thru spdif Big Grin]
